How many chocolate espresso beans can I eat?
On average, a chocolate-covered coffee bean contains around 12 mg of caffeine per bean u2014 including the caffeine in the chocolate ( 48 ). This means that adults can eat around 33 chocolate-covered coffee beans without going over the recommended safe level of caffeine.

How many espresso beans can I eat in a day?
If we’re going on the 400mg limit, that means you can have around 30 beans without exceeding your caffeine limit, if you drank no other caffeinated beverages during the day. It’s important to note, though, that caffeine content can vary drastically based on size, bean type, roast, and more.

What’s the difference between coffee beans and espresso beans?
Coffee beans meant for making ordinary coffee are roasted for a short duration, and then ground into a coarse texture. Espresso beans, on the other hand, are roasted for a long time and at high temperatures. The high temperatures and long roasting time are meant to help in the extraction of oils in the beans.

Are coffee beans and espresso beans the same?
Yup! Most coffee beans are either Robusta or Arabica beans. This holds true for any type of coffee drink you produce—including espresso. The espresso bean is simply a coffee bean that’s roasted more, ground finer, and brewed in an espresso machine or aeropress.

Does coffee make you gain weight?
Coffee alone does not cause weight gain — and may, in fact, promote weight loss by boosting metabolism and aiding appetite control. However, it can negatively affect sleep, which may promote weight gain. Additionally, many coffee drinks and popular coffee pairings are high in calories and added sugar.

Can I use espresso beans to make regular coffee? When you buy “espresso beans” you are simply buying coffee beans that have been blended and roasted in a way that suits espresso. But they are still just coffee beans. It’s absolutely fine to grind them and use them in your regular coffee maker.
Can you use espresso beans for coffee?
Technically, yes, you can use espresso beans to make coffee, and regular coffee beans to make espresso drinks . The difference between black coffee and espresso isn’t the beans themselves, but in how the beans are used to prepare the two different styles.
Is espresso coffee stronger than regular coffee? Espresso has 63 mg of caffeine in 1 ounce (the amount in one shot), according to Department of Agriculture nutrition data. Regular coffee, by contrast, has 12 to 16 mg of caffeine in every ounce, on average. That means that ounce for ounce, espresso has more caffeine.

Is a shot of espresso the same as a cup of coffee?
The average size of a cup of coffee is 8 ounces, but a typical espresso shot is only one ounce. This is because espresso is thicker and more concentrated than regular brewed coffee, so with such a bold taste, less is definitely more.
Does dark chocolate have caffeine? If you look at a large, 3.5-ounce bar of very dark chocolate (70-85% cocoa), you’ll find around 80 milligrams of caffeine. A similar bar of plain milk chocolate averages 20 milligrams of caffeine. Hot cocoa only has about nine milligrams per eight-ounce cup.
